An anonymous Chinese author has released a port of the Link Fun for PSP. Link Fun is a time killer game for office ladies in China. The rule is simple: pick out 2 blocks with the same pattern. There must be no more than 2 turnings on the line that links the 2 blocks. Finish the whole table within the time limit. This is not the first version of the game. This time the cursor has been tweaked for better visibility.
Control:
D-pad: move cursor
Cricle: Select (select ineffectual or empty block to de-select)
Cross: hint
